Massage Envy and Cortiva form national partnership in the US

US spa franchisor massage+Envy'>Massage Envy has entered into a partnership with Cortiva Institute, the US’s largest group of dedicated massage therapy and skin care schools, with 29 campuses in 12 states.

This partnership paves the way for broad collaboration between Massage Envy franchisees and their local Cortiva Institute campuses to both enrich the student experience and support employment outcomes, including creating opportunities for students to interview for positions in Massage Envy's more than 1,150 locations in 49 states.

"Our growth is fuelled by talented, caring therapists and aestheticians, and this national partnership gives Massage Envy franchised locations access to graduates who have received an outstanding education," said Joe Magnacca, Massage Envy CEO. "We're dedicated to helping professional service providers build rewarding, long-term careers in the industry, and we look forward to working with Cortiva Institute to provide students with more support to do just that."

In addition, Cortiva Institute will promote Massage Envy's commitment to self-care as part of their curriculum, introducing students to the importance of self-care early on.

"For years, Cortiva has provided our students with the highest level of training and the best career opportunities, so partnering with Massage Envy franchisees – who are collectively the industry's largest employer – makes perfect sense," said Steve Salzinger, president of Cortiva Institute. "With an alumni network over 100,000 strong, Cortiva Institute prepares more licensed massage therapists and aestheticians than any other school."

In the coming year, Massage Envy franchised locations are expected to hire more than 3,500 professional massage therapists and aestheticians.
